The Wilmington District has deployed staff to the U.S. Virgin Islands working closely with local officials to coordinate preparedness and response activities.

The US Army Corps of Engineers Wilmington District is in constant contact with our federal, state, and local response partners to implement recovery responses.

The Corps conducts emergency response activities under two basic authorities:
  • Public Law 84-99 (Flood Control and Coastal Emergencies)
  • When mission assigned by FEMA under the Stafford Disaster and Emergency Assistance Act.

Under PL 84-99, we provide disaster preparedness services and advanced planning measures designed to reduce damage caused by an impending disaster.

Under the Stafford Act, we support the Department of Homeland Security and FEMA in carrying out the National Response Plan, which calls on 30 federal departments and agencies to provide coordinated disaster relief and recovery operations.

Operation Blue Roof 1-888-ROOF-BLU (7663-258) is a priority mission managed by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ers for the Federal Emergency Management Agency. The purpose of Operation Blue Roof is to provide homeowners in disaster areas with fiber-reinforced sheeting to cover their damaged roofs until arrangements can be made for permanent repairs.
